Description: `
|
||||
Requests a loop-in swap based on static address deposits. After the
|
||||
creation of a static address funds can be send to it. Once the funds are
|
||||
confirmed on-chain they can be swapped instantaneously. If deposited
|
||||
funds are not needed they can we withdrawn back to the local lnd wallet.
|
||||
`,
